It was almost dinnertime, Papa Bear as a diabetic had to have his meal soon, and as usual she left everything to the last minute! She would make Meatballs en-wrapped in Peppers.
She had no time to waste, and quickly sliced the peppers across so she had a couple of pepper rounds.
The ingredients for her meatballs: Ground Beef, Diced Onions, Chopped Spring Onions, Fresh Mint, Bread Crumbs, 1 Egg, Seasoning to taste.
Mama quickly made up her meatballs and pressed it into the pepper shapes, not sure if this was going to work, but looks good so far. She made some plain old fashioned meat balls as Granny Bear does not like peppers!
She pan fried the meatballs.
She had to be careful when turning them, yep lots of splattering, but the aroma from the pan was amazing, attracting Papa Bear who was getting ravenous now.
Creamy mashed potatoes, oodles of yummy gravy and fresh veggies completed the meal, the peppers complementing the meatballs wonderfully.
The next morning, Mama Bear still had another pepper trick up her sleeve for breakfast. There were some pepper rings left over that would make the perfect baskets for sunny side up eggs.
Pepper and Eggs tasted even better than the meatballs the night before, really a nice pairing!
